The position is responsible for the entire spectrum of quantitative, analytical, and development activities for counterparty credit risk trading in Global Markets. The mandate is to provide traders, marketers, BMO CM senior management and our external control groups (Risk Reporting, Risk Oversight, Valuation Product Control, etc.) with the models, analytics, reports, market data and information to effectively price, execute and hedge new transactions and to understand, monitor and manage existing risk.
